cant wait to use this unit once the 22" build is done as it is silky smooth!!!I had a moonlite on my last scope and this is so much smoother its unbelievable.I must admit I do prefer the look of the moonlite unit with its red casing and shiny stainless knobs but this to me is better built,smoother and feels in a different league quality wise.Im totally shocked by this as I thought I would never surpass the moonlite but it did show some drawbacks when it was weighted up with a 20mm 100 degree eyepiece and a a paracorr.It wasn't near smooth enough when locked down for weight hence why I decided on the sips unit as it seem as though it will be much stiffer with a weighty eyepiece on it.

grinding wise-nothing really to report as I have been away for the week.im at about a 6mm sagittal but hopefully in the next 2 weeks that will increase to 12mm and I can start making the tile tool for stage 2 grinding :)

current mirror grind total hours are 38h 45m and 24h 15m of that are grinding the front including bevelling.thinking another 20hours to get to 12mm sagittal so wish me luck.
